



Chaso is the even more chaotic way of chaos itself. This piece is a combination and a proper version of the characters that I've sketched on the corners of random papers. In general the piece contains pop art elements. The colors that I've picked were really bright and the shading has been mostly done with just dots. The Supreme box logo behind the Sausage guy has been added to give the streets hype energy and also to remind there are ads in everywhere we look at even on an artwork. As Supreme being also a skateboard brand it reminded people that this also could be a board print. The original work printed and framed, there are only two copies of it.

One Color Many Words
The idea of this design came up while working on an ISTD project, the brief was called "A Colorful Story". Every color affects how we feel, but some of them affects even more than the others. Color red is one of them, I think the words and the emotions that this color makes us feel are very chaotic. Love and Hate is a very simple example of it. This design was made to show it's complex personality, has been screen printed on A3 with four different color option.

Gentleman, Papi
Both made with a technique called "Woodblock printing". First we carve the wood with the shape we like to color and then we put paint on it. After pressing the wood on the paper, the area we've carved will be the only part that won't get colored. We repeat the same process to put layers on the paper to create art.
